The question

Does watching TV series that contain women without feeling guilt, or looking at them without lust, mean making permissible what God has forbidden, given that the religious ruling was not known at that time?

The answer

Not feeling guilty when committing a act does not mean one considers it permissible. الاستحلال (considering something permissible) is the belief in its permissibility and the denial of its prohibition. And whoever believes that what Allah has forbidden is permissible has committed disbelief (kufr), as Ibn Taymiyyah mentioned.
